All-Day Dresses

2020 is the year of the sleeper dress–or nap dress–and a favorite is Sleeper’s one-size-fits-all linen lounger. Made from super soft and flattering linen, this all-day dress works for Zoom meetings, quick errands to the store, chasing your children around, or just lounging while watching a movie. Although the price is a bit steep ($250 for the lounge dress and $290 for the structured one), it’ll last you for years. For a slightly more affordable option, try Hill House’s iconic Nap dress, made from soft cotton and starting at $125.

Washable Silk

Feel like a true goddess (whether on the plane, train, in a car, or at home) in loungewear made from soft-spun silk. Lunya, a clothing and loungewear brand based in New York and L.A., turned our favorite splurge fabric into one that can be worn any day of the week thanks to their patented washable silk. No matter what you’re doing, these pieces are machine washable, meaning you can wear them without worry. From nightgowns to jumpsuits to long- and short-sleeve sleep sets, these pieces will soon be staples in your WFH (or work from anywhere) capsule closet.

Sweaters and Sweatshirts

There’s one thing you’ll never catch any seasoned traveler without, and that’s a travel cardigan, sweater, or sweatshirt. Since airports and airplanes are notoriously freezing, an easy-to-throw-on-and-off sweater, like long-line cardigans from American Eagle or oversized sweatshirts from Aerie, is a must if you’re a frequent traveler. Not only are these cute and cozy sweaters and sweatshirts good for travel, but they’re also great for home since they come in a variety of colors, cuts, and styles. Plus, you can’t beat the price of $60 and under! For a more luxurious option, grab the The Hatch Airplane Cardigan. Flattering for women of all sizes, shapes, and stages—pregnancy and postpartum included. The cardigan comes in two standard colors and is made from the softest cashmere, so it’ll last you for years to come (thankfully, since it costs $330).
